Is there no stopping the Tea Party? After shaking up American politics in the last couple of years the movement is finally publishing its own magazine.
The Tea Party Review is being launched on Friday and is being dubbed the first publication 'for, by, and about the Tea Party movement.'
'This magazine is a response to demands from Tea Party members across the country for a magazine that we can call our own,' said Katrina Pierson, the magazine's National Grass Roots Director and Dallas Tea Party member.
'It will ensure the integrity and sustainability of the movement, and bring together Tea Party members who are interested not only in making a statement but in making a real change,' said Pierson.
The monthly magazine will make its first appearance this weekend at the Conservative Political Action Conference in Washington, D.C., where it will be based.
It will cost $34.95 a year for a subscription....
